******* Harassment & Workplace ************ for a Settled Debt

MBD is attempting to ********ly collect a fabricated balance of R10,326.43, despite being provided with absolute legal proof that this debt does not exist: A certified Form 19 Clearance Certificate confirming the account was settled in full on 17/04/2026. An official ABSA Certificate of Balance showing a NEGATIVE balance of R-68.48. A written email from MBD's own Customer Care agent (Lettie Kgaladi Kgaphola) on 17/04/2026, explicitly confirming this exact account is "not on our records." Despite receiving a formal Cease and Desist notice with this evidence attached, MBD's call centre continues to bombard my personal phone (over 6 times in 24 hours) and send automated SMS threats with fabricated banking details. Most egregiously, their agents are actively phoning my workplace to apply pressure. This is a direct, deliberate violation of the Council for Debt Collectors (CFDC) Code of Conduct and the Protection from Harassment Act. A sworn affidavit and formal regulatory complaint is in the process of been lodged with the CFDC. My only acceptable resolution is the immediate removal of my personal and workplace contact numbers from your dialer, and a formal written letter from your compliance department confirming this account is permanently closed.
